Data for ZIP Code Tabulation Area (ZCTA) 92114 from the American Community Survey 5-Year estimates. ZCTAs approximately correspond to USPS ZIP code delivery areas but are built from Census blocks and may not match exactly.

What distinguishes ZIP 92114 is density: among the most densely settled of US ZIP codes, around 7,821 people per square mile. ZIP 92114 is a ZIP code in California with a population of 64,820.

Households take in a median $90,171, comfortably above the US median of $78,538. Poverty runs at 8.7%, below the national 12.4%. Home prices are steep, with the typical property valued at $604,300, with typical rent around $1,741.

20.3%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or’s degree, below the national average of 35.0%.
